Upright Cabaret Gets Wicked

Event date: June 11, 2009 – August 23, 2009

 

West Hollywood’s Upright Cabaret is set to host a trio of shows called Upright Cabaret’s Wicked Summer Nights: Beyond the Yellow Brick Road at the Ford Amphitheatre in Los Angeles. The performances will star a different figure from the Broadway musical phenomenon Wicked, and will be performed once a month. All three shows will be directed by Upright Cabaret Artistic Director Billy Porter and presented by Chris Isaacson and Shane Scheel.

The first show of the theatrical showcase will take place in June as part of the “Pride Night Out” kick-off event for Los Angeles Gay Pride 2009. The theatrical concert will star Shoshana Bean and will feature hits from her debut album, “Superhero.” Joining her will be Tony-nominated dancer Desmond Richardson, and Music Direction by James Sampliner.

Eden Espinosa will be returning to her hometown in July to perform in ME, a collection of songs that are close to her heart and have inspired the Broadway powerhouse. Joining her will be singer-songwriter Audra Mae and Music Direction by James Sampliner.

Closing the showcase will be Stephen Schwartz in August. The acclaimed lyricist and composer will present a sneak peak of his new opera, Séance on a Wet Afternoon, followed by a compilation of some of his most famous Broadway hits.

Upright Cabaret was born and bred in West Hollywood, and has been bringing the city old style cabaret mixed together with young Broadway and Hollywood in a live setting since 2005.
